- 2 (b) Show that the following function is convex: 1 f(x, y) for x,y E (0,1). x log x + y log y Justify your calculations in detail and state which of the rules below you use. Let f(x) = h(g(x)) Rule (i): f is convex if { h is convex, h is non-decreasing, g is convex h is convex, ħ is non-increasing, g is concave Rule (ii): f is concave h is concave, ñ is non-decreasing, g is concave h is concave, ñ is non-increasing, g is convex
